Problem

Traditional methods of water quality monitoring rely on sparse, localized data collection, which is both time-consuming and costly. This approach often leaves blind spots, hindering the ability to gain a comprehensive understanding of water quality dynamics across entire water bodies. The lack of continuous, broad-scale monitoring makes it difficult to proactively manage and protect aquatic ecosystems.

Solution

Gybe provides a water quality management platform that integrates data from satellite imagery and in-situ sensors to deliver near real-time analytics on key water quality parameters. The GybeMaps WebApp provides a basin-scale overview of water bodies, enabling users to track changes in parameters such as turbidity, chlorophyll-a, and cyanobacteria index. By combining satellite data with continuous data streams from Gybe's sensors, the platform offers a comprehensive and automated solution for monitoring and assessing the health of aquatic ecosystems. This allows for proactive identification of potential issues, optimized sampling strategies, and informed decision-making for water stewardship.

Target Audience

The primary target audience includes drinking water utilities, conservation organizations, and research organizations responsible for monitoring and managing water quality in surface water bodies.

Features

  • Water quality data maps derived from multiple satellites, updated as soon as new images are available, with historical data available back to at least 2016
  • Continuous data streams from the Gybe Sensor for parameters such as Cyanobacteria Index and CDOM Absorption
  • Operational dashboard providing an at-a-glance view of current and historical water quality conditions
  • Algal bloom predictions for the next 7 days, updated daily, using proprietary machine learning models
  • Time series charts for any location within the water body, enabling comparison of parameter values over time
  • API integration into SCADA systems for direct data feeds to operations and control systems
  • Gybe Sensor providing continuous data streams for 5 water quality parameters with minimal maintenance requirements
